The Lithium Iron Phosphate Battery (LiFePO4) is a type of rechargeable battery used in automotive applications. It is a relatively new technology, but has become increasingly popular due to its high energy density, long cycle life, and low cost. LiFePO4 batteries are also safer than other lithium-ion batteries, as they are less prone to thermal runaway and have a higher thermal stability. LiFePO4 batteries are used in a variety of automotive applications, including electric vehicles, hybrid electric vehicles, and start-stop systems. They are also used in stationary energy storage systems, such as solar and wind energy storage. The LiFePO4 battery market is expected to grow in the coming years, driven by increasing demand for electric vehicles and renewable energy storage systems. The market is also expected to benefit from technological advancements, such as improved battery management systems and improved cell designs.
